- 1、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
- 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
- 4、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
- 5、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们。
- 6、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
- 7、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
查看更多
崔璐莎软件第五组书店管理完整系统
需求分析报告
题目:书店管理系统
班 级 软件091
学 号 3090921022
姓 名 崔璐莎
2011 年 秋 季学期
1引言 3
1.1编写目的 3
1.2背景 3
1.3定义 3
1.4参考资料 3
2任务概述 4
2.1目标 4
2.2用户的特点 4
2.3假定和约束 5
3需求规定 5
3.1对功能的规定 5
3.2对性能的规定 8
3.2.1精度 8
3.2.2时间特性要求 8
3.2.3灵活性 9
3.3输人输出要求 9
3.4数据管理能力要求 9
3.5故障处理要求 10
4运行环境规定 10
4.1设备 10
4.2支持软件 10
4.3接口 10
4.4控制 10
软件需求说明书的编写提示
1引言
1.1编写目的
该文档首先给出了整个系统的整体网络结构和功能结构的概貌,试图从总体架构上给出整个系统的轮廓,然后又对功能需求、性能需求和其他非功能性需求进行了详细的描述。而且为了明确软件需求、安排项目规划与进度、组织软件开发与测试,而且为了更加明确的了解所编软件系统的需求,编写此需求说明书。
预期读者:软件工程导论老师
1.2背景
名称:书店管理系统
任务提出者:张丽阳
任务开发者:张丽阳 桑金鑫 胡之静 徐媛 崔璐莎
项目用户:大中型书店
1.3定义
无
1.4参考资料
1.软件工程导论书 (第五版) 张海藩 编著 清华大学出版社;
2.在网上查阅的一些资料;
3.软件工程导论课的课件;
2任务概述
2.1目标
随着社会的进步,很多行业都进入了电子化的时代,而如今许多大中型书店还是以最为原始的手工记录来进行销售采购存储记录以及图书信息记录,为此我们设计了此软件,旨在改变现有的这种销售采购和存储模式,此软件可以使那些大中型的书店,可以像其他行业一样进入电子信息化管理的时代。该软件主要面向于大中型的书店(小型书店一般不会用到),专门为大中型书店的销售、采购以及存储信息和图书信息进行管理,将改善现有的手工操作流程,使其电子化。本软件囊括了书店管理的所有流程,从采购到存储再到销售,统一化管理。该软件可运行于WindowsXP/Windows7平台。系统层次方框图如图2.1所示
图2.1系统方框图
2.2用户的特点
该软件主要用于信息管理,对于其操作人员的技术要求不是很高,只要能看的懂软件操作说明书,以及再做一些简单的计算机操作培训就可以对此软件进行操作,操作人员主要是书店管理人员,对数据库进行操作。还有一部分是购书人员,这部分人只能对图书信息进行查询。而关于维护人员:需要有关于软件的专业知识,必须熟悉和了解此软件的所有信息,因此维护人员应该为专业的软件方面的人员。
2.3假定和约束
本软件是否能定期完成,主要取决于一下的条件:
书店能够积极的配合开发人员对业务流程的了解,以及提供必要的工作环境和系统运行环境,有助于开发工作的开展。
书店可以为开发人员提供完整的必要的功能和性能需求资料,以便对软件进行分析,完善软件的需求。
必须有可以满足系统运行条件的硬件设施以及通讯设施。
软件开发人员要有足够的技术,来进行此项软件项目的研发。
3需求规定
3.1对功能的规定
3.2对性能的规定
3.2.1精度
对于书店数据的精度要求为:对于图书的存储量和销售量以整数为单位,而对于价格方面的数据精度则以小数点后保留两位为精确度。
3.2.2时间特性要求
该软件在时间的要求上不是特别严格,主要就是要求软件的响应时间能快一点,以便不会延长顾客的等待时间。
然后就是数据更新以一周的时间为一个周期。
3.2.3灵活性
要求软件和其他与此软件有联系的接口或软件有良好的兼容性;
然后就是当扫描仪不能正常工作时,可进行人工手工录入的方式。
3.3输人输出要求
1、数据输入设备的选择:在输入设备的选择上,采用传统的键盘输入方式,这种方法成本低、速度快,便于携带,适用于大量的数据输入。
1)输入方式:人工录入方式。
2)与人工录入有关的设备、软件及要求:标准键盘,标准鼠标,显示器,显示卡,条码扫描器
2、输出方式,
输出设备:输出设备采用屏幕、打印机
输出格式:输出格式包括表格、图形、数据列表的形式
输出介质:输出的纸张采通用的纸张
3.4数据管理能力要求
存储图书信息:
属 性 名 存 储 代 码 类 型 长 度 备 注 书 号 b-no char 10 书的编号 书 名 b-name char 30 书的名称 作 者 b-auth char 20 书的写作者 类
文档评论(0)